Fire Crackers

Get the party started with Fire Crackers! In this recipe, saltine crackers are transformed from something ordinary into something extraordinary with a flavorful blend of seasonings. They're easy to make and perfect for snacking on around the holidays (or anytime)!

Prep Time
5 mins
Resting time
8 hrs
Total Time
8 hrs 5 mins
Servings: 18 servings
Calories: 220 kcal
Course: Appetizer , Snacks
Cuisine: American

Ingredients

  • 1 cup olive oil, or avocado oil
  • 2 ½ tablespoons ranch seasoning, or 1 packet
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• 2 tablespoons red pepper flakes
  • 16 ounces saltine crackers

Instructions

    Cup of Yum
  1. Add the 1 cup olive oil, 2 ½ tablespoons ranch seasoning,1 teaspoon Italian seasoning, and 2 tablespoons red pepper flakes to a gallon ziplock bag. Close the bag tightly and mix everything together.
  2. Add the 16 ounces saltine crackers to the bag and close it tightly. Shake the bag around and flip it from back to front and back again several times until all the crackers have been coated in the oil.
  3. Let the bag sit for at least 8 hours, flipping it over multiple times throughout to help distribute any settled oil.
  4. You can serve the crackers straight from the bag, or you can spread them out in a single layer on a few parchment-lined baking sheets and bake them at 250 degrees Fahrenheit for 10-15 minutes.

Notes

  • 1 serving is about 7 crackers
